The 6/58 lottery is a popular game of chance that has captured the attention of many aspiring winners. In this format, players select six numbers from a pool of 1 to 58. The draw typically occurs on a scheduled basis, often weekly, where a set of six winning numbers is randomly generated.
The allure of the 6/58 lottery lies not only in the potential for life-changing jackpots but also in the simplicity of its rules. Players can either choose their own numbers or opt for a quick pick, where the lottery terminal randomly selects numbers for them. Understanding the odds of winning in a 6/58 lottery is crucial for players.
The probability of hitting the jackpot, which requires matching all six drawn numbers, is approximately 1 in 40,475,358. This staggering figure highlights the challenge of winning but also emphasizes the excitement that comes with each ticket purchased. Additionally, there are often smaller prizes for matching fewer numbers, which can provide players with a sense of reward even if they do not hit the jackpot.

Choosing the Right Numbers: Strategies for Picking Winning Combinations
When it comes to selecting numbers for the 6/58 lottery, players often employ various strategies in hopes of increasing their chances of winning. One common approach is to analyze past winning numbers to identify patterns or trends. Some players believe that certain numbers are “hot,” meaning they have been drawn frequently in recent draws, while others may consider “cold” numbers that have not appeared for a while.
This analysis can lead to a more informed selection process, although it is essential to remember that each draw is independent and random. Another popular strategy involves using personal significance when choosing numbers. Many players opt for dates that hold special meaning, such as birthdays or anniversaries.
While this method can make the game more personal and enjoyable, it often limits number selection to 1 through 31, potentially overlooking higher numbers in the pool. A balanced approach might involve combining personal numbers with random selections to cover a broader range while still maintaining a personal connection to the chosen digits.

Joining a Lottery Pool: Increasing Your Chances of Winning with a Group
One effective way to enhance your chances of winning in the 6/58 lottery is by joining a lottery pool or syndicate. This approach involves pooling resources with friends, family, or coworkers to purchase multiple tickets collectively. By doing so, participants can significantly increase their number combinations without individually spending more money.
For example, if ten people contribute to a pool and buy ten tickets with different number combinations, they effectively increase their odds of winning compared to purchasing just one ticket alone. While joining a lottery pool can improve winning odds, it is essential to establish clear agreements among participants regarding ticket ownership and prize distribution. A written agreement can help prevent misunderstandings and disputes should a winning ticket be drawn.
Additionally, communication is key; all members should be kept informed about ticket purchases and any winnings that may arise from their collective efforts. This collaborative approach not only enhances the chances of winning but also fosters camaraderie among participants.
